Bioenergetics Evaluation

The overview has extremely limited citations and needs more for almost every sentence. However, what is cited has active links to reputable, non-biased sources.

Types of reactions has no citations, but needs them.

The cotransport section seems to have bias claiming a discovery was "the most important." Perhaps this is not appropriate. This section does not explain its relevance to the page as a whole nor what cotransport is. The citations are from peer-reviewed journals, however.

Chemiosmotic theory begins with "one of the major triumphs of bioenergetics," but would be more clear if it first described what it was. It has only one citation- if its for the whole paragraphs, perhaps it should be at the end. The citation is from Nature.

Energy balance is un-biased and has good citations.

Pentose Phosphate Pathway Evaluation

Outcome section is helpful but needs citations and includes some non-essential, distracting information.

Phases is organized nicely with good diagrams, but in need of citations.

The citations are from reputable, un-biased sources (peer reviewed journals). The links seems to be working.

This is article is fairly short. Perhaps an additional section could be added about differences/similarities of PPP in various organisms.

Contributions to article: locus of enterocyte effacement-encoded regulator

I plan to create a wikipedia article for ler (locus of enterocyte effacement-encoded regulator) describing what it does and how it does it (to the best of current understanding), as well as the which organisms it functions in. I will highlight the research of someone underrepresented in the field of microbiology in association with Ler. I will also describe what is known of the protein structure.
